Depends on how much boost you;'re going to be pushing, a common mistake that people make is getting too big of an intercooler which only contributes to lag.
Greddy makes nice ones but a bit too much money in my opinion. You dont need an intercooler specifically for your car unless you wanted it to come with all the exact piping to use right back. Get a universal one. Right now I have a 24"x8"x2.5" and thats more than enough for my 6psi and would expect it to be good for a good bit more. Check on ebay for a quality bar and plate design with the end tanks already on. Make sure the in and out pipe are at least the same diameter as your turbo piping.
